Template:Ardayearheader: Difference between revisions

From Tolkien Gateway
(Creation)
 
m (Testing idea)
Line 1: Line 1:
{{#vardefine:age|{{#explode:{{PAGENAME}}| |0}} {{#explode:{{PAGENAME}}| |1}}}}
<table style="float:right; background-color:#f9f9f9; border: 1px solid #aaaaaa;" cellpadding="2" width="350px">
<table style="float:right; background-color:#f9f9f9; border: 1px solid #aaaaaa;" cellpadding="2" width="350px">
<tr><td colspan="2" align="center">'''[[Ages of the Children of Ilúvatar]]'''</td></tr>
<tr><td colspan="2" align="center">'''[[Ages of the Children of Ilúvatar]]'''</td></tr>
Line 4: Line 5:
<tr><td align="right"><small>'''Year:'''</small></td><td>
<tr><td align="right"><small>'''Year:'''</small></td><td>
<table width="100%"><tr>
<table width="100%"><tr>
<td width="14%" align="center">[[Third Age 435|435]]</td><td width="14%" align="center">[[Third Age 462|462]]</td><td width="14%" align="center">[[Third Age 480|480]]</td><td width="14%" align="center">'''490'''</td><td width="14%" align="center">[[Third Age 492|492]]</td><td width="14%" align="center">[[Third Age 500|500]]</td><td width="14%" align="center">[[Third Age 515|515]]</td>
<td width="14%" align="center">[[Third Age 435|435]]</td><td width="14%" align="center">[[Third Age 462|462]]</td><td width="14%" align="center">[[Third Age 480|480]]</td><td width="14%" align="center">'''{{#explode:{{PAGENAME}}| |-1}}'''</td><td width="14%" align="center">{{#vardefine:yearforward|{{#explode:{{PAGENAME}}| |-1}}}}
{{
  #dowhile:
  | {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}| |a{{#vardefine:yearforward|{{#expr:{{#var:yearforward}}+1}}}}}}
  | <nowiki/> {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|[[{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|{{#expr:{{#var:yearforward}}+1}}]]}}
}}</td><td width="14%" align="center">{{#vardefine:yearforward|{{#expr:{{#var:yearforward}}+1}}}}
{{
  #dowhile:
  | {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}| |a{{#vardefine:yearforward|{{#expr:{{#var:yearforward}}+1}}}}}}
  | <nowiki/> {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|[[{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|{{#expr:{{#var:yearforward}}+1}}]]}}
}}</td><td width="14%" align="center">{{#vardefine:yearforward|{{#expr:{{#var:yearforward}}+1}}}}
{{
  #dowhile:
  | {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}| |a{{#vardefine:yearforward|{{#expr:{{#var:yearforward}}+1}}}}}}
  | <nowiki/> {{#ifexist:{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|[[{{#var:age}} {{#expr:{{#var:yearforward}}+1}}|{{#expr:{{#var:yearforward}}+1}}]]}}
}}</td>
</tr></table>
</tr></table>
</td></tr>
</td></tr>

Revision as of 09:30, 20 September 2014

{{#vardefine:age|Ardayearheader }}

Ages of the Children of Ilúvatar
Age:
First AgeSecond AgeThird AgeFourth Age
Year:
435462480Ardayearheader{{#vardefine:yearforward|Ardayearheader}}

{{

 #dowhile:
 | a{{#vardefine:yearforward|Expression error: Unrecognized punctuation character "{".}}
 |  
}}
{{#vardefine:yearforward|Expression error: Unrecognized punctuation character "{".}}

{{

 #dowhile:
 | a{{#vardefine:yearforward|Expression error: Unrecognized punctuation character "{".}}
 |  
}}
{{#vardefine:yearforward|Expression error: Unrecognized punctuation character "{".}}

{{

 #dowhile:
 | a{{#vardefine:yearforward|Expression error: Unrecognized punctuation character "{".}}
 |  
}}

Ardayearheader is the Ardayearheaderth year of the Sun of the [[ ]] of Middle-earth. Notable events in this year include: